MIRI (April 25): The construction of a 500-megawatt (MW) combined cycle gas turbine (CCGT) power plant here has reached 45 per cent in progress, and is on track for full completion by the end of next year.

State Minister of Utility and Telecommunication Datuk Seri Julaihi Narawi hailed the RM2 billion project, owned by Petroleum Sarawak Berhad (Petros), as a key component of the Sarawak Gas Roadmap (SGR) in the northern hub of the state.

“The plant will play a crucial role in strengthening electricity supply stability in Sarawak while meeting rising energy demand, particularly from the industrial sector,” he said after a work visit to the project site on Friday.

Julaihi added that the project would also support the state’s transition towards cleaner and more sustainable energy sources.

The project was launched on Nov 30, 2024, by Premier Datuk Patinggi Tan Sri Abang Johari Tun Openg.

Also present during the Friday visit were Deputy Minister of Utility (Sarawak Energy and Petros) Datuk Ibrahim Baki, the ministry’s permanent secretary Datu Jafri Lias, and Petros chief executive officer Dato Janin Girie.
